That sucks to hear about your AEM box troubles, was this something common? What I always find sort of ironic is that my favorite stand alone was an old school Apexi Power FC straight from Japan. Very simple and basic but it always worked, and worked well. The only real trouble was it didn't have any type of knock control capability, so it was pretty easy to blow up motors with it if you weren't careful.

Coming from down under, Aussie 80 series (3F, 1FZFE) dont come with OBDII and O2 sensors, using a rheostat to control AFR's. As such they haven't got the ability to "self tune"

how that self " tune " work .?

Venezuelan FZJ80 at home does not have O2 sensors or OBDII .. and it's usually running rich ..
 
Tapage if you have a look in front of your air filter housing you will see what looks like a socket almost. It has two bolts holding it down. That's the AFR reostat. Now I have no idea about how to use it. I'm sure the Aussie fsm would have it mentioned somewhere but I find it easier just to change the loom and let the computer deal with it.

Trust me when I say it's bloody rich. 8mpg is the best I've gotten out of it.
